#E4876B Hex Color Code

#E4876B

The Hexadecimal Color #E4876B is a contrast shade of Dark Salmon. #E4876B RGB value is rgb(228, 135, 107). RGB Color Model of #E4876B consists of 89% red, 52% green and 41% blue. HSL color Mode of #E4876B has 14°(degrees) Hue, 69% Saturation and 66% Lightness. #E4876B color has an wavelength of 611.18519n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#E4876B is #FF9999.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#E4876B is #D86. The Closest Color to #E4876B is #E9967A. Official Name of #E4876B Hex Code is Apricot.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#E4876B is 0 Cyan 41 Magenta 53 Yellow 11 Black and #E4876B CMY is 0, 41, 53.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#E4876B is hsl(14,69,66,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(14, 53, 89).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#E4876B is 43.32, 34.89, 18.36.
Hex8 Value of #E4876B is #E4876BFF. Decimal Value of #E4876B is 14976875 and Octal Value of #E4876B is 71103553. Binary Value of #E4876B is 11100100, 10000111, 1101011 and Android of #E4876B is 4293166955 / 0xffe4876b.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#E4876B is 0.449, 0.361, 0.361 and YIQ Color Space of #E4876B is 159.615, 64.4151, 10.9559.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#E4876B is 43.75, 28.86, 18.66.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#E4876B is 65.66, 32.79, 30.31.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#E4876B is 65.66, 69.02, 31.32.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#E4876B is 65.66, 44.65, 42.75. Hunter Lab variable of #E4876B is 59.07, 27.54, 22.92.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#E4876B

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
